Reliance Q1 results: Profit falls 22%, margin shrinks 210 bps YoY - 5 key highlights from RIL Q1FY27 earnings
Reliance Q1 results, July 17 -- Mukesh Ambani-led oil-to-telecom-to-retail conglomerate, Reliance Industries (RIL), on Friday, 17 July, reported a 22.40% year-on-year (YoY) fall in its consolidated net profit (attributable to owners of the company) to Rs.20,946 crore for the April-June quarter of the financial year 2026-27 (Q1FY27).
In the corresponding quarter of the previous financial year, the company's profit was Rs.26,994 crore.
However, sequentially, or on a quarter-on-quarter (QoQ) basis, RIL's Q1FY27 profit rose by 23.42% from Rs.16,971 crore in Q4FY26.
RIL's revenue from operations for the June quarter of FY27 rose by 25.41% YoY and 4.43% QoQ to Rs.3,11,850 crore.
